The Kalani Falcons are trying to find their way back to the postseason after being the odd man out in the 2016 OIA D2 playoffs.
2016 SEASON RECAP4-3 Overall, 4-3 OIA (No. 5 OIA D2)
Offensive Starters Returning: 3Defensive Starters Returning: 9
ALL-HAWAII D2 RETURNERSQB: Seth Tina-Soberano (SR) - Honorable MentionP: Christopher Kai Sigler (SR) - Honorable Mention
ALL-OIA D2 RETURNERSRB: Joshua Titialii (SR) - Honorable MentionOL: Baylee Akana (SR) - Honorable MentionDL: Jordan Cooper (SR) - Second TeamDB: Cody Uehara (SR) - Second TeamDB: Justin Gatewood (SR) - Honorable MentionUTIL: Seth Tina-Soberano (SR) - First TeamK: Indi McCellan (SR) - Honorable MentionP: Christopher Sigler (SR) - Second Team
2017 SEASON SCHEDULEAug. 12: Pearl City (Kaiser High School) - 6:30 p.m.Aug. 19: at Kaimuki (Farrington High School) - 6:30 p.m.Aug. 26: at McKinley (Roosevelt High School) - 5:30 p.m.Sept. 2: Waialua (Kaiser High School) - 6:30 p.m.Sept. 8: at Mount Tahoma (Wash.) - 7 p.m. PSTSept. 16: Waipahu (Kaiser High School) - 6:30 p.m.Sept. 22: at Roosevelt - 7:30 p.m.Sept. 29: Kalaheo (Kaiser High School) - 7:30 p.m.
